    The points R, T, and U lie on a circle that has radius 4. If the length of arc RTU is (4pi)/3, what is the length of line segment RU?

    Total length = Circumference = 2*pi*r = 8pi
    Length of arc RTU = 4pi/3 => if O is the center, angle ROU = 4pi/3/(8pi) * 360 = 60 degrees
    => OR = OU = 4
    ORU is an equivilateral triangle
    RU will also be 4 as all 3 angles are 60 degrees
